Work of improvement definition

Work of improvement means the entire structure or scheme of improvement as a whole, including, without limitation, all work, materials and equipment to be used in or for the construction, alteration or repair of the property or any improvement thereon, whether under multiple prime contracts or a single prime contract except as follows:

More Definitions of Work of improvement

Work of improvement means the construction of works, structures, and equipment, the furnishing of labor, and the acquisition of real or personal property for works.
Work of improvement is defined as set forth in Civil Code section 3106.
